Does recycled paper break down faster than new paper? Dig a hole about two inches deep and large enough to lay the pieces of paper side by side. Place the pieces in the hole and bury them with the same amount of soil on top. Mark the plot of soil. After one month, uncover the samples and examine them. Record your observations. Which type of paper decomposed faster? Do you think you would get the same result with recycled plastic, glass or aluminum?
